The way a plane would fly, given the the earth is a globe, the halfway point would actually be in Quebec, Canada. It does not look like that on a map, because maps are flat. If you look at it on a globe you will see how it actually is. Flights from Ireland to the USA normally go over Canada. If the world was flat, looking on a map the halfway point would be over the Atlantic Ocean, so no US State would be at the halfway point.
